Dalia A.
2/4/2025
Love Loot Locker!! Amazing finds for video games and comics. Owner does excellent job repairing consoles and controllers as well.
(1)
Advertisement
Love Loot Locker!! Amazing finds for video games and comics. Owner does excellent job repairing consoles and controllers as well.
Advertisement